Remote access to MySQL
От: Аноним  
Дата: 20.11.06 15:42
Оценка:
Привет всем!
Как сделать коннект к удаленному серверу MySQL (Linux) с программы на Delphі (Wіndows)? Я использую mysql.pas для конекту к локальному серверу MySQL, а к удаленному он не конектить чего-то.
Подскажите как это сделать.
Re: Remote access to MySQL
От: Arioch  
Дата: 20.11.06 16:24
Оценка:
А> Я использую mysql.pas для конекту к локальному серверу MySQL, а к удаленному он не конектить чего-то.

Я делаю что-то а происзодит что-то другое.

www.webhelp.ru
Re[2]: Remote access to MySQL
От: Аноним  
Дата: 20.11.06 16:52
Оценка:
Здравствуйте, Arioch, Вы писали:

А>> Я использую mysql.pas для конекту к локальному серверу MySQL, а к удаленному он не конектить чего-то.


A>Я делаю что-то а происзодит что-то другое.


A>www.webhelp.ru


Ладно задам вопрос по-другому. Мне в программе, которая работает под Windows, нужно сделать подключение к серверу MySQL, который находиться на удаленном сервера с ОС Linux. Как это сделать на Delphi?
Re[3]: Remote access to MySQL
От: Danchik Украина  
Дата: 20.11.06 17:36
Оценка:
Здравствуйте, Аноним, Вы писали:

[Skip]

А>Ладно задам вопрос по-другому. Мне в программе, которая работает под Windows, нужно сделать подключение к серверу MySQL, который находиться на удаленном сервера с ОС Linux. Как это сделать на Delphi?


Скачать OLE DB или ODBC драйвер и коннектится через ADO или BDE MySQL Enterprise: Drivers
Re[4]: Remote access to MySQL
От: Аноним  
Дата: 20.11.06 18:57
Оценка:
Здравствуйте, Danchik, Вы писали:

D>Здравствуйте, Аноним, Вы писали:


D>[Skip]


А>>Ладно задам вопрос по-другому. Мне в программе, которая работает под Windows, нужно сделать подключение к серверу MySQL, который находиться на удаленном сервера с ОС Linux. Как это сделать на Delphi?


D>Скачать OLE DB или ODBC драйвер и коннектится через ADO или BDE MySQL Enterprise: Drivers


Вот здесь и начинаются проблемы мне нужно написать это используя только API-функции — никаких других библиотек или драйверов. У меня работает только локально я использую модуль mysql.pas http://www.fichtner.net/delphi/mysql.delphi.phtml.
Может это проблема в самом MySQL? Может добавить нужно как-то хост клиента с которого идет подключение?
Re[5]: Remote access to MySQL
От: Chpok Россия  
Дата: 21.11.06 04:20
Оценка:
Здравствуйте, Аноним, Вы писали:

А>Здравствуйте, Danchik, Вы писали:


D>>Здравствуйте, Аноним, Вы писали:


D>>[Skip]


А>>>Ладно задам вопрос по-другому. Мне в программе, которая работает под Windows, нужно сделать подключение к серверу MySQL, который находиться на удаленном сервера с ОС Linux. Как это сделать на Delphi?


D>>Скачать OLE DB или ODBC драйвер и коннектится через ADO или BDE MySQL Enterprise: Drivers


А>Вот здесь и начинаются проблемы мне нужно написать это используя только API-функции — никаких других библиотек или драйверов. У меня работает только локально я использую модуль mysql.pas http://www.fichtner.net/delphi/mysql.delphi.phtml.

А>Может это проблема в самом MySQL? Может добавить нужно как-то хост клиента с которого идет подключение?

Может и в MySQL...
Например для пользователя, под которым ты подключаешся запрещён вход с удалённой машины...
Для этого надо посмотреть в системной таблице пользователей (mysql.users): для того чтобы позволить пользователю подключаться удалённо, надо в поле host поставить знак процента (%).
Кстати, я для взаимодействия с базой использую EMS SQL Manager 3 Lite, это так...для информации...

А может и не в MySQL...
Я сейчас пишу прогу на делфях, использую для взаимодействия с БД Direct MySQL Objects 1.22. Это не компоненты, не надо никаких доп. фич. Это просто модули, в которых API-инструментарий обёрнут в более или менее приятный фантик. Это типа твоего mysql.pas, только для него не надо mysql.lib. К тому же mysql.pas для версии 3.х... А Direct MySQL Objects 1.22 — для 4.х, хотя я пользую 5.х.
Вот так, подумай...
Если найдёшь что-нибудь удобнее, напиши 419-231-450.
Re[5]: Remote access to MySQL
От: Arioch  
Дата: 21.11.06 07:45
Оценка:
А>Вот здесь и начинаются проблемы мне нужно написать это используя только API-функции — никаких других библиотек или драйверов. У меня работает только локально я использую модуль mysql.pas http://www.fichtner.net/delphi/mysql.delphi.phtml.

Ты ни слова не пишешь что и как ты делаешь и какие симптомы проблемы.

Может быть что угодно, вплоть до файрвола.

Ты хочешь чтобы другие угадывали что и где ты написал ? Такие люди будут, но едва ли много.
Или ты хочешь совтеты такие же бесформенные как твой письбмо "исправь ошибку в 17-й строке ?"

Посмотри как это сделано в manual/tutorial/demo/faq и сделай так же.
Re: Remote access to MySQL
От: sjukov Украина  
Дата: 25.11.06 21:02
Оценка:
Здравствуйте, <Аноним>, Вы писали:

А>Привет всем!

А>Как сделать коннект к удаленному серверу MySQL (Linux) с программы на Delphі (Wіndows)? Я использую mysql.pas для конекту к локальному серверу MySQL, а к удаленному он не конектить чего-то.
А>Подскажите как это сделать.
Возможно для MySQL запрещен доступ через сеть, а доступен доступ только локально
через pipe, или шо-то там такое.
... << RSDN@Home 1.1.4 stable SR1 rev. 568>>
 
Подождите ...
Wait...
Пока на собственное сообщение не было ответов, его можно удалить.